The Hero Arts Unity Collection is growing in 2021. To recognize the challenges of the day, we have once again teamed up with two inspiring artists, Dana Joy and Pocono Pam. The Unity Collection recognizes the beauty of people standing and working together to achieve a better future for everyone. With this collection, we hope to offer the best of stamping and the best of the human spirit: unity and togetherness. Hero Arts is donating the net profits from the Unity Collection to support racial justice through the Innocence Project.
Today's peek showcases two of several new product additions to the Unity Collection - Color Layering Flower Power (CM501) and American Women (H6456). The cards created with these stamps are such beautiful expressions of of diversity and strength!
Also new for 2021 is the Hero Lifestyle Collection, offering mix-and-match people with clothing, accessories, and fun facial expressions. Whether for kids or the kid in you, Hero Lifestyle mixes clear stamps and dies in creative combinations ready for play. Hero Lifestyle Forms Fancy Die (DI841) is the foundation of the collection, with additional dies and stamps offering countless dress-up options. We can't wait to see the creative ways you use these!
